- Summary:
- The complete, independent NET briefing for every developer and technical manager, this volume is clear, concise, jargon-free, and accessible--without compromising accuracy or thoroughness. The book covers the .NET framework, common language runtime, Web services, C#, Visual Basic.NET, .NET's new class libraries, ASP.NET, ADO.NET, and much more.
